Output 85d3e8d112434df70f0330a8739f17d2a8e70e20b8f0c1da690271f602641937:44

value
599401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 864933a208f8020b5e868abdabf5fab515468bab OP_EQUALVERIFY OP_CHECKSIG
address
1DF3ErBVj4fTw1CdK79UAjAx1wJ2u9nCPN
transaction
85d3e8d112434df70f0330a8739f17d2a8e70e20b8f0c1da690271f602641937
spent
true